  THE HAGUE, May 16, 2006 (IslamOnline.net  News Agencies) 
  – Controversial Dutch parliamentarian Ayaan Hirsi Ali, infamous for her 
  odious attacks on Islam, will leave the Netherlands for the US after 
  admitting she lied to win asylum back in 1992, a Dutch daily reported 
  Monday, May 15.
  Hirsi Ali, of Somali origin, is expected to take up a job 
  with the Washington-based right-wing think tank the American Enterprise 
  Institute (AEI), De Volkskrant said on its online 
  edition.
  "Ayaan Hirsi Ali will take up her post on September 1 with 
  the AEI, a conservative pressure group in the United States," Agence 
  France-Presse (AFP) quoted the paper as saying.
  Hirsi Ali had reached a deal with the US authorities about 
  her safety, according to the paper.
  Many members of the AEI, founded in 1943, serve or have 
  served in US President George W. Bush's administration.
  The paper said Hirsi Ali had also been in negotiations 
  with two other institutes, the Johns Hopkins University and the Brookings 
  Institution, over the past months.
  Hirsi Ali was born in 1969 in Somalia and defines herself as 
  a "dissident of Islam," who criticizes Islam's stance on homosexuals, 
  apostates and adulterers as well as what she claims women's oppression 
  under the Muslim faith.
  She has gained notoriety in the Muslim world for her two-part 
  documentary "Submission," which was dubbed by the Muslim minority as 
  "extremely insulting."
  The documentaries are about what the MP says Islam's 
  oppression of women and homosexuality in Islam.
  The documentary infuriated the one million Muslims in the 
  European country and led to the November 2004 killing of its director Theo 
  Van Gogh by a Dutch man of Moroccan origin.
  The killing, however, was strongly condemned the vast 
  majority of the minority.

  Hirsi Ali, who was elected as a Member of Parliament 
  for the right-wing liberal VVD party in 1993, is currently the focus of a 
  scandal centering on her application for asylum in 1992 when she lied and 
  misled Dutch authorities.
  She confessed to the VVD when she joined it that she 
  had lied in order to win refugee status.
  But it emerged in a television program last week that 
  she had not revealed the full extent of the lies.
  The program interviewed members of her family about 
  her background, who said that she had not been forced into an arranged 
  marriage and had had nothing to fear as she alleged to win the asylum 
  status.
  Asked whether she had falsified her asylum 
  application, Hirsi Ali told the program she lied about her name, age and 
  how she came to the Netherlands, prompting calls for her to leave 
  parliament.
  Hirsi Ali, whose real name is Hirsi Magan, had also 
  pretended she had come to the Netherlands from Somalia, rather than from 
  Kenya via Germany.
  Immigration Minister Rita Verdonk said on Monday that 
  Hirsi Ali's naturalization had likely been invalid.
  "I have told the person concerned by letter that based 
  on this program and the facts as they are known, the preliminary 
  assumption must be that she is considered not to have obtained Dutch 
  citizenship," Verdonk said in a written reply to questions from a member 
  of parliament.

Captain Boston's comments   Captain
Ward Boston, the senior JAG officer for the USS Liberty Court of
Inquiry in 1967, gave a signed statement which was read at yesterday's
Capitol Hill event. Later, he gave an interview to Jennifer Kerr of the
Associated Press. This is the resultant story:WASHINGTON
(AP) -- A former Navy attorney who helped lead the military
investigation of the 1967 Israeli attack on the USS Liberty that killed
34 American servicemen says former President Lyndon Johnson and his
defense secretary, Robert McNamara, ordered that the inquiry conclude
the incident was an accident.In a signed affidavit released at
a Capitol Hill news conference, retired Capt. Ward Boston said Johnson
and McNamara told those heading the Navy's inquiry to conclude that
the attack was a case of 'mistaken identity' despite overwhelming
evidence to the contrary.Boston was senior legal counsel to the Navy's
original 1967 review of the attack. He said in the sworn statement that
he stayed silent for years because he's a military man, and when
orders come ... I follow them.He said he felt compelled to
share the truth following the publication of a recent book, The
Liberty Incident, which concluded the attack was unintentional.The
USS Liberty was an electronic intelligence-gathering ship that was
cruising international waters off the Egyptian coast on June 8, 1967.
Israeli planes and torpedo boats opened fire on the Liberty in the
midst of what became known as the Israeli-Arab Six-Day War.In addition to the 34 Americans killed, more than 170 were wounded.Israel
has long maintained that the attack was a case of mistaken identity, an
explanation that the Johnson administration did not formally challenge.
Israel claimed its forces thought the ship was an Egyptian vessel and
apologized to the United States.After the attack, a Navy
court of inquiry concluded there was insufficient information to make a
judgment about why Israel attacked the ship, stopping short of
assigning blame or determining whether it was an accident.It
was one of the classic all-American cover-ups, said Ret. Adm. Thomas
Moorer, a former Joint Chiefs of Staff chairman who spent a year
investigating the attack as part of an independent panel he formed with
other former military officials. The panel also included a former U.S.
ambassador to Saudi Arabia, James Akins.Why in the world would
our government put Israel's interest ahead of our own? Moorer asked
from his wheelchair at the news conference. He was chief of naval
operations at the time of the attack.Moorer, who has long held that the attack was a deliberate act, wants Congress to investigate.Israeli Embassy spokesman Mark Regev disputed any notion that Israel knowingly went
 after American sailors.I
can say unequivocally that the Liberty tragedy was a terrible accident,
that the Israeli pilots involved believed they were attacking an enemy
ship, Regev said. This was in the middle of a war. This is something
that we are not proud of.Calls to the Navy seeking comment were not immediately returned.David
Lewis of Lemington, Vt., was on the Liberty when it was attacked. In an
interview, he said Israel had to know it was targeting an American
ship. He said a U.S. flag was flying that day and Israel shot it full
of holes. The sailors on the ship, he said, quickly hoisted another
American flag, a much bigger one, to show Israel it was a U.S. vessel.No trained individual could be that inept, said Lewis of the Israeli forces.In
Capt. Boston's statement, he does not say why Johnson would have
ordered a cover-up. Later in a phone interview from his home in
Coronado, Calif., Boston said Johnson may have worried the inquiry
would hurt him politically with Jewish voters.Moorer's
panel suggested several possible reasons Israel might have wanted to
attack a U.S. ship. Among them: Israel intended to sink the ship and
blame Egypt because it might have brought the United States into the

 Is the Muslims-Jews Conflict Creedal or Political?
 Date of Reply 14/Jan/2004
 Topic Of Fatwa Muslim Belief, Misconceptions, Jihad: Rulings 
Regulations
 Question of Fatwa Is the conflict between Arabs or Muslims in
general and the Jews political or it's an issue that has something to do
with the religion, and what is the future of this clash in sha' Allah?
 Name of Mufti Yusuf Al-Qaradawi
 Content of Reply
 In the Name of Allah, Most Gracious, Most Merciful

 All praise and thanks are due to Allah, and peace and blessings be
upon His Messenger.


 Dear questioner, we are greatly pleased to receive your question
which shows the confidence you place in us. May Allah reward you abundantly
for your interest in knowing the teachings of Islam!

 Responding to the question, the eminent Muslim scholar Sheikh Yusuf
Al-Qaradawi, states the following:

 As I have explained before and repeat now, our conflict with the
Jews is over the land. It is not about their Judaism, because they are
People of the Book (i.e. they believe in a revealed religion). We are
allowed to eat their food and marry their women. Allah Almighty says, The
food of the People of the Book is lawful unto you and yours is lawful unto
them. (lawful) unto in marriage) are (not only) chaste women who are
Believers, but chaste women among the People of the Book (Al Ma'idah: 5)
Accordingly, social intercourse, including inter-marriage, is permitted with
the People of the Book. Virtually, the Jews lived under Muslims' protection
for many centuries.

 However, ever since the Jews set their eyes on our land, on
Palestine, the land of Al Isra' (i.e. the Night Journey) and Al Mi`raj (i.e.
Prophet Muhammad's ascension to the seven heavens), the land of Al-Aqsa
Mosque, ever since they contrived to set up a country on the debris of
Al-Aqsa Mosque, a fierce feud broke out between us. However, this does not
mean that it is not a religious, creed-oriented conflict. There is a paradox
in this cause. The fact that our conflict is not based on creed does not
mean that our row is not religious. We are a religious nation and so are the
Jews. Our conflict over the land is cloaked with religion.

 When a Muslim defends his land, he is not just defending mere soil,
he is actually defending the land of Islam. Thus, should he die in the
process, he is a martyr. Should a Muslim die defending his money, he is a
martyr. Should he die defending his family, he is a martyr. Should he die
defending his religion, he is a martyr. This means that the battle we are to
fight is of a religious character. A Muslim steadfastly abiding by his
religion sees every conflict he is to go through as directly related to
Islam.

 This is especially true for this particular conflict. Muslims would
be defending the land of the first qiblah, the homeland of the Prophets, the
land of the third most sacred mosque, and the land of Al Isra' and Al
Mi`raj. This land has a very special place in the heart of every Muslim.

 Muslims battle to defend their holy land; likewise, Jews regard this
battle as holy, as they would be defending the Promised Land. To them, this
land stands as a symbol of the aspirations of the Torah and the teachings of
the Talmud. They uphold three values; God, the people and the land. Some of
the Jews choose to refer to them as the Torah, the people and the land. The
three are evidently intertwined.

 Consequently, they fight us in the name of faith. Therefore, we
refuse to leave Islam out of the picture. I wish to make myself clear; I do
not mean to exclude aspects relating to religion from the cause. This would
be undisguised treachery and it is not what I mean. I wish to dispel any
possibility of misunderstanding. I am only trying to explain the verse,
Strongest among men in enmity to the Believers wilt thou find the Jews and
Pagans. (Al Ma'idah: 5) This verse refers to the days of the Prophet (peace
and blessings be upon him). Afterwards, the Jews enjoyed a safe life under
Muslims' protection, when no one else offered them shelter. They led a life
of affluence and leverage. We never experienced any kind of conflict, with
the exception of occasional cultural differences.

 However, from the point of view of religion, Jews are, in no way,
different from Christians. They are both People of the Book, notwithstanding
their present aggression. I will never twist facts on account of their
assault. At a certain point, Christians were a far worse enemy than the
Jews, namely during the crusades. The Jews were on Muslims' side. We ought
to give matters their due. If I am asked at the present time: is a Muslim
allowed to marry a Jew? My answer would be, no. Scholars have unanimously
agreed that we are not to marry from among the enemy even if they were

Question:

What is the relationship between reason and revelation? Do we
reject reason (which is needed to understand revelation is from
Allah)? Can we find the truth without revelation (which is needed
to give us Divine Laws and Ahkam as well as ingrain our tawheed)?

Ustadh Abdullah's response:

Reason is the foundation of revelation. And revelation can only be
authenticated by reason. But once revelation is authenticated,
reason takes a back seat and is limited to interpretation of
ambiguities found in scripture.

For instance, through reason we came to know Allah's existence,
oneness, power, knowledge, life, and will. And through reason we
came to know that the messengers have been sent by the Creator, the
result of the miracles they come with, which make us acknowledge
that such things are beyond human capacity. Through reason we
establish the authenticity and lack of authenticity of the Qur'an
and the prophetic traditions in spite of the fact that the
conditions for the acceptance of narrators are implicitly alluded to
the Qur'an.

But reason cannot arrive at the fact that Allah hears, sees, or can
communicate to us. It cannot establish the existence of the angels,
Heaven, Hell, The Last Day, or the Qadar. These things can only be
transmitted through us through revelation.

So reason and revelation go hand in hand. The only thing is that
reason is the foundation, while revelation is an unshakable branch
that serves as a harness for reason once its existence is realized.
